The process of transcribing data or information into a computer or any other electronic device is known as data entry. The data entry tasks are time-consuming. Many organizations count data entry as a fundamental and essential task.
The data entry task requires many staff and employees to carry out the tedious task effectively. The process when outsourced provides numerous benefits to the organization.
The data entry task when outsourced provides more time and energy to the organization to focus on its core competencies.
This is the reason that most organizations opt the strategy of outsourcing the offline data entry services over carrying out the process in-house.
The data entry task when outsourced provides many advantages to the organization overall such as access to advanced technology, cost-efficiency and access to experts and professionals.
The outsourcing of tedious and time-consuming data entry services are one of the most critical strategies for most organizations.
The data entry tasks are tedious and require more workforce. There are many advantages to outsourcing the data entry process. To cut down the cost, global organizations opt to outsource the data entry process to an offshore company.
This allows the business to be working 24/7 as the other company would be working in a different time zone.
The professional data entry companies provide services that would enlist the potential scope for expanding the business with the valuable information derived through the data.
Data entry is fundamental to drive excellent quality data to make informed decisions that would enable the organization to work better in the future.
